I recently returned from a trip to Guangdong Province. We visited a small village Da wan Cun 大湾村 in the siyi region.My late mother was a Chan 陈。My great grand father 陈富宜 (22nd generation) migrated to the then British Malaya in the 19th century. I have obtained a family tree that goes back to the 20th generation 陈良胖。 I understand that my great grand father was related to Wong Ah Fook, a well known pioneer builder in Malaya/Singapore. My grand father (23rd generation) 陈禀宗 ( known as Chan Ah Poh in Johor, Malaya) was killed by the Japanese during the world war II. My current cousin 陈孟楷 is the 25th generation originating from ancestors in Da Wan Cun. I notice that the line follows some of the generation poem that I found in a posting by Damon in USA: 19th generation: 茂嘉 (Mau Ga) 20th generation: 良締 (Leung Dai) b. 1779 21st generation: 學問 (Hok Heung) b. 1821, 學篤 (Hok Duk), 學治 (Hok Ji), 學梧 (Hok Ng) 22nd generation: 豪宜 (Hou Yi) b. 1848 (3 brothers total) 23rd generation: 效宗 (Haau Jung) b. 1892 (3 brothers total) This is the generation poem/names: 茂良學宜宗孔孟華國以文章 Now I would like to know which Chen/Chan line I can trace back to in the Da Wan Cun village in Taishan 台山.
